Summary

The role of a Data Integration Engineer involves designing, implementing, and managing the processes that enable seamless data flow between various systems. This position requires a deep understanding of data architecture, ETL processes, and data warehousing, ensuring data integrity and accessibility across the organization.

  • Design and develop data integration solutions using tools like ApiX-Drive.
  • Maintain and optimize ETL processes for data migration and transformation.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to understand data needs and provide solutions.
  • Ensure data quality and consistency across different platforms.
  • Monitor and troubleshoot data integration workflows to resolve issues promptly.

Successful candidates will have strong analytical skills, proficiency in SQL and other data manipulation languages, and experience with data integration tools such as ApiX-Drive. They should also be adept at problem-solving and capable of working in a fast-paced environment. This role is critical for maintaining the data ecosystem's health and ensuring that data-driven insights are readily available for decision-making.

Qualifications

Qualifications

To excel as a Data Integration Engineer, candidates must possess a blend of technical expertise, problem-solving skills, and a keen understanding of data management principles. The ideal candidate is expected to have a comprehensive background in data integration processes and tools, ensuring seamless data flow across various platforms.

  1.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field.
  2. Proven experience with data integration tools such as Apache Nifi, Talend, or ApiX-Drive.
  3. Strong knowledge of SQL, ETL processes, and data warehousing concepts.
  4. Proficiency in programming languages such as Python, Java, or Scala.
  5. Experience with cloud platforms like A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ud.
  6.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
  7. Ability to work collaboratively in a team environment and communicate effectively.

FAQ

What does a Data Integration Engineer do?

A Data Integration Engineer is responsible for designing, implementing, and managing systems that integrate data from various sources into a unified view. They work with different data formats and sources to ensure data consistency and accessibility for analysis and reporting.

What skills are essential for a Data Integration Engineer?

Essential skills for a Data Integration Engineer include proficiency in SQL, experience with 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) tools, understanding of data warehousing concepts, and familiarity with programming languages like Python or Java. Knowledge of cloud platforms and data integration services is also beneficial.

How do Data Integration Engineers handle data from multiple sources?

Data Integration Engineers use ETL processes and integration tools to extract data from various sources, transform it into a consistent format, and load it into a centralized system. They ensure data quality and consistency throughout the process.

What industries typically employ Data Integration Engineers?

Data Integration Engineers are employed across various industries, including finance, healthcare, retail, and technology. Any industry that relies on large volumes of data from multiple sources can benefit from the expertise of a Data Integration Engineer to ensure data is integrated and accessible for decision-making.
